One CF card slot
One RH end panel for the 6HD
One PSU for 8/6HD
The CF card was not in stock but would be obtained and sent in due course
I was told that the PSU WAS available and would be posted out immediately - and indeed FOC
(As I had been waiting so long) True to their word - It arrived today
The RH end panel however was not available - and had been discontinued and NOT expected
to re-appear . . . .
I talked to the Tech for a while about the situation - and ventured that InMusic was going
to be imminently discontinuing support for the Fusion? This was more or less admitted
I inquired if InMusic might announce this publicly? - It was thought NOT . . . .
Reasons muted were the fact that the number of Brands that InMusic deal with had caused
a shortage of storage for spares and that quantities of Fusion Spares had already been
disposed of to make room for "Other Products".
Another reason was that Manufacturers in China had declined to re-manufacture parts due
to the age of the Fusion and the time it has been "Legacy" . . . .
I KNOW NOT - if this stance will be the Same from InMusic USA? . . . . . Sadly, I suspect so . . . . .
InstrumentalParts (USA) also carry Fusion spares. I have yet to check their position on this,
or indeed if the Brexit-caused export/shipping limitation to the UK has been sorted out - and
indeed if that now MATTERS - given the above situation . . . .
I shall attempt to find out from IP WHAT the situation is . . .
NONE OF THIS bodes well for Fusion Users. When these Boards Die . . . . THAT will be IT.
